Frequently asked questions
How long does Zen Plus shipping usually take?
Air freight typically lands in one to two weeks, sea freight in four to six depending on the route.
Can packaging be adjusted for our market?
Artwork localisation is straightforward; structural changes need larger volumes and a longer lead time.
What happens if a batch fails inspection?
The agreed procedure normally covers replacement of affected units or credit against the next order, documented before shipment.
Can several models be mixed in one shipment?
Yes, mixing models and flavours within a carton or pallet is common and usually helps first time buyers test demand.
